The Shift Toward Immersive and Responsible Gaming
Historically, online casino platforms provided simple virtual environments—lacking the immersive qualities that define modern gaming experiences. Today, the integration of advanced graphics, live dealer games, and social features foster a more authentic and engaging environment. Concurrently, the industry’s commitment to responsible gaming has gained prominence, with platforms implementing sophisticated tools for self-assessment, deposit limits, and real-time monitoring.
Technological Advances Shaping Online Casinos
Several technological pillars underpin the current evolution:
- HTML5 and Mobile Optimization: Revolutionized accessibility, enabling instant play across devices without complicated downloads.
- Cryptocurrency Integration: Offers secure, anonymous transactions, broadening accessibility and fostering trust amongst players.
- Live Dealer Platforms: Bridge the gap between virtual and land-based casinos, delivering real-time interaction with professional dealers.
- Artificial Intelligence and Data Analytics: Personalize user experiences, optimize game recommendations, and improve security measures.
- VR and AR Technologies: Provide unprecedented levels of immersion, promising to redefine future gameplay paradigms.
Market Data and Industry Insights
According to industry reports, the online gambling market was valued at approximately $66.7 billion in 2020 and is projected to grow at a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 11.7% through 2028 (Research & Markets, 2023). This expansion is driven by technological innovations that attract a broader demographic, including younger players seeking interactive and entertainment-rich experiences.
